From cables, connectors, and accessories to integrated connectivity solutions, the company provides solutions across a wide range of industries.
LAPP products are used in manufacturing machinery, industrial robots, buses and trains, wind turbines, electric cars, and much more. Since the company sells its products worldwide, it has logistics centers all over the world.
In the fall of 2020, a logistics facility in Hannover also began operations. However, LAPP is not new to Hannover; it has had a sales office there for over 40 years.
In terms of floor space, the Hannover facility is the largest logistics site in Germany and serves as a hub for northern Germany, as well as for Scandinavia and the United Kingdom.
In addition, the company places a high priority on energy efficiency. It has reduced the use of packaging and plastic film for some products and, thanks to a new packaging line, now consumes about 50 percent less gas. Old cardboard waste is used as packing material, allowing the material to be recycled.
Sustainability is a particular focus at LAPP’s facility in Hannover: all cables for wind turbines, as well as fiber-optic and photovoltaic cables, are stored there.
